McLaren have confirmed that their 2014 car, the MP4-29, has passed all of the mandatory FIA crash tests, clearing the way for the team to participate in next week’s opening pre-season test at Jerez.
Under Formula One rules, a new car must pass all FIA crash tests before it’s allowed to run on track.
McLaren will unveil the car which Jenson Button and rookie team mate Kevin Magnussen will race this season via an online presentation on January 24, four days before testing gets underway in Spain.
